A radioisotope is placed near a radiation detector, which registers 64 counts per second. Eight hours later, the detector regist

ers 8 counts per second.What is the half-life of the radioactive isotope?

Answer : The half life of the radioisotope is 2.7 hours.

Explanation :

Radioactive disintegration is a first order reaction. The disintegration equation can be written as,

\frac{N}{N_{0}} = e^{- \lambda t}

Here N is the amount of radioactive substance left = 8 counts

No is the initial amount of Radioactive substance = 64 counts

t is the time = 8 hours

λ is the disintegration constant

Let us rearrange the equation to solve for λ

\frac{N}{N_{0}} = e^{- \lambda t}

Take natural logarithm "ln" on both sides

ln [\frac{N}{N_{0}}]= - \lambda t

Divide both sides by t

\lambda = \frac{ln(N/N_{0})}{-t}

Let us plug in the given values.

\lambda = \frac{ln(8/64)}{-8}

\lambda = \frac{(-2.079)}{-8}

\lambda = 0.26

The disintegration constant, λ is 0.26.

λ and half life ( t1/2) are related to each other by following equation.

t_{1/2} = \frac{0.693}{\lambda}

Let us plug in the value of λ

t_{1/2} = \frac{0.693}{0.26} = 2.7 hours

The half life of the radioisotope is 2.7 hours.
